Job Title: Social Media Executive 

Skills: Social Media Marketing, Social Media Content Creation

Full time, permanent role, office based

Salary: £25,000-£30,000 depending on experience  


Join Symphony Coatings Group, the leading provider of professional paints, lacquers, and coatings to the B2B/trade sector, located in Aylesbury. We are seeking a dynamic Social Media Executive to bolster our online presence and foster growth in our ecommerce ventures.


As a key member of our marketing team, you will report directly to the Group Marketing Manager. Your primary focus will be leveraging social media platforms to enhance brand visibility, drive web traffic, and generate leads. This multifaceted role encompasses three main areas:


Content Creation:

  • Craft captivating content that engages our audience and ignites inspiration.
  • Utilise tools like Canva or Adobe to produce visually compelling assets optimised for social media.
  • Harness the power of video and motion graphics to showcase our products.
  • Cultivate customer advocacy and use real-world examples to boost engagement.


Social Media Management:

  • Management of multiple social channels including Symphony Coatings as well as our ecommerce businesses; Blue Line Abrasives, AllFinishes, Industrial Wood Coatings, and Symphony Narrowboat Paint
  • Oversee all social media channels catering to both B2B and B2C segments.
  • Understand the nuances of each platform and tailor content distribution accordingly.
  • Implement a strategic content schedule to ensure consistent visibility and maximise inquiries.
  • Serve as the voice of the company, addressing customer inquiries and engaging with influencers.
  • Forge partnerships with influencers and leverage these collaborations for maximum impact.
  • Proactively engage with potential customers to drive traffic to our website and sales team.


Reporting:

  • Monitor competitor activities and analyse social media trends.
  • Implement data-driven best practices to optimise performance.
  • Work alongside the Digital Marketing Manager to utilise GA4 to generate insightful reports informing campaign decisions.
  • Track account growth and engagement metrics across all social channels.


We're looking for a dynamic and proactive individual with demonstrated experience in social media platform management, ideally in consumer-focused environments. While a robust portfolio highlighting your content creation skills is preferred, it's not mandatory. An interest in lifestyle brands or home improvement is a plus but not required. A valid driver's license is required. Occasional travel to our other business sites and customer locations for content creation purposes may be necessary.
